Where it shines (and where it may fall short)
This line makes sense if your priority is sensitivity and control, and you want one braided option that can handle both freshwater and saltwater without you swapping gear every time you change locations. The dark green color is also a real consideration for anglers targeting wary fish that may react to high-contrast lines in water.

But it may not suit everyone. Braided line in general can feel “too direct” if you prefer a more forgiving stretch for certain treble-hook setups or delicate presentations. Also, the listing mentions multiple use cases and specifications, but it doesn’t give enough detail here to confidently judge how it performs with every rod/reel combination—so you may want to double-check your target lure weight and your knot preferences before committing.

Who it’s for (and who should skip it)



Worth considering if you want a braided line that emphasizes responsiveness, low stretch, and durability across different water types. It’s particularly aligned with anglers who fish areas where abrasion is common and who want stable line behavior when pulling on a stronger fish.
It might not be the best match if you’re looking for a line that prioritizes maximum shock absorption through stretch (braid generally isn’t the stretch-forward choice).
